About the position
Do you have the passion and drive for Sustainability? If you are looking for an opportunity to help to shape the future of our sustainability work within KA’s purchasing function, this might be the opportunity for you.
We are looking for someone who can manage the compliance and all activities related to regional and country specific legislation, including being the company main expert and coordinator for Supplier Sustainability Programs, being the leader of the multidisciplinary Supplier Sustainability Committee, and support Segments and internal functions in implementing Sustainability processes.
The position will be based in Mullsjö or Göteborg, Sweden and reports directly to Director Purchasing Processes and Services.
Responsibilities
Responsibilities are, but are not limited to, the following:
· Primarily focus on managing the compliance and activities related to CM (Dodd Frank Act) and other related materials and areas.
· Be the expert on legal, customer and industry requirements and practices related to other sustainability requirements in the supply chain.
· Auditor with regard to Supplier Sustainability Assessment; performing evaluation of audit results, perform on-site assessments and propose actions / consequences for non-compliant suppliers.
· Superuser of the external assessment tool (NQC), and lead activities related to assessments.
· Ensure that KA sets up processes and guidelines with regard to sustainability in supply chain, and specifically for CM (Conflict Minerals).
· Lead development activities related to sustainability targets and goals within Purchasing function.
· Within the Purchasing Process and IT system team, from time-to-time support colleagues and activities within other expertise areas (e.g. process development).
· Evaluate and define applicable reporting system (e.g. process, IT systems).
Requirements
· Bachelor’s degree in relevant field.
· A minimum of 3 years’ hands-on experience within supplier/quality, purchasing, environmental, business administration or engineering.
· Computer skills including MS Office and SAP.
· Experienced in implementing procedures within conflict minerals compliance and disclosure requirements.
· Proven competence of compliance program development and execution.
· Creative, structured and systematic thinking and have a high degree of personal integrity and confidence.
· Project management skills.
· Shows initiative and drives for results through collaboration and teamwork.
· Excellent command of written and spoken English.
